This captivating book, published in 2016, features 144 pages filled with 60 short prose pieces that explore the intricate semiotics of late-1920s Weimar culture. Benjamin's genre-defying style varies widely in theme and tone, showcasing his experimental approach to writing. This new edition comes with expanded notes, providing readers with a deeper understanding of his insights and philosophies. One-Way Street is not just a collection of aphorisms and epigrams; it is a vibrant exploration of ideas that foreshadow Benjamin's later masterpieces.
